Differing kinds of probiotics can have distinctive effects. Such as, if a particular style of Lactobacillus can help protect against an illness, that doesn’t automatically imply that One more form of Lactobacillus or any of the Bifidobacterium probiotics would do the exact same thing.

Probiotics have an intensive historical past of seemingly safe use, specially in healthful people today. On the other hand, few scientific tests have checked out the security of probiotics in detail, so there’s a lack of stable information on the frequency and severity of Negative effects.

The Dietary Health supplement Wellness and Schooling Act (DSHEA) calls for that a producer or distributor notify FDA ahead of time and submit safety information if it intends to sector a dietary complement in The usa which contains a "new dietary component," Until The brand new dietary component is present within the foods supply being an posting useful for foodstuff inside of a sort through which the food has not been chemically altered. The notification should be submitted to FDA at least seventy five times ahead of introducing the merchandise into interstate commerce or delivering it for introduction into interstate commerce.

It’s been suggested that changes in people’s lifestyles and surroundings may have triggered minimized connection with microorganisms early in everyday life, and that this minimize may have contributed to a rise in allergy symptoms. This is sometimes called the “hygiene hypothesis,” although things unrelated to hygiene, for instance smaller sized household dimension and the usage of antibiotics, can also play a job. Experiments have already been accomplished where probiotics were given to pregnant Women of all ages and/or younger infants from the hope of stopping the development of allergic reactions.
